I, ________________________________________________________, as student,
and I/we, __________________________________________________, as parent(s)
of the student, do hereby agree to the following terms and conditions for
enrollment in the MAC P/SAT Preparation Program:
The payment of the tuition for this program is the obligation of the parent(s) and the
student if the student is 18 years of age or older. The MAC P/SAT Preparation
Program is an ongoing rolling admissions program. Tuition in the amount of
$2,132.00 is due in full upon the signing of this Agreement. This fee is for a period
of six (6) months from the date of the first class session. Upon the expiration of six
(6) months, there will, thereafter, be a $150.00 per month fee for any month that
the student remains a participant in the MAC P/SAT Preparation Program. Following
the initial six months, participating at any session during the course of a month
requires payment of $150.00 in advance, at the beginning of that full month. The
student may attend as many classes as the student chooses to do so during such month.
This fee will be levied whether the student attends one class in a particular month or more.
There are no exceptions. There is also required a one-time separate non-refundable $249.00
MAC ACTION INDICATORS a/k/a/ THE PROFILE and Analysis fee that is also due upon the
execution of this agreement. Payment for the MAC ACTION INDICATORS a/k/a/ THE PROFILE
and Analysis fee and the MAC P/SAT Preparation Program are to be separate, and a separate
check or cash payment in full is due for each. All checks for the MAC ACTION INDICATORS
a/k/a/ THE PROFILE are to be made payable to Dr. Jean Maculaitis, whereas checks for the MAC
P/SAT Preparation Program are to be made payable to MAC Testing & Consulting, Inc.
In consideration of the tuition paid under this agreement, MAC Testing will provide
to the student such materials and classes as MAC, at its sole discretion, deems
appropriate. These materials and classes may be changed at any time and from time-to-time
without prior notice.
All tuition and fees paid in connection with this Agreement are neither refundable
nor prorated according to the number of classes attended. When this Agreement is
executed, MAC has committed itself to reserving a seat for the student. Thus, MAC
has satisfied its obligation by reserving that seat, and the entire fee is earned
whether the student attends classes or not.
If a student is going to be absent from MAC for a period of thirty (30) days
or more, the student may request an extension of the six (6) month course, which
may be granted at the sole discretion of MAC. Any such extension shall be in writing
and shall specify the time period for which an extension is requested. There shall
be no exceptions.
It is the student’s responsibility to review the materials provided and prepare
for class. It is essential that students work through the MAC ACTION INDICATORS
a/k/a/ THE PROFILE, prior to attending classes at MAC. Special sessions are available
should a student wish to fill out THE PROFILE at MAC instead of at his/her home.
It is the student’s responsibility to attend his/her scheduled classes, to exhibit the proper
attitude, to pay attention in class and to record his/her attendance on the requisite
MAC attendance sheet. All sheets are to be retained in the designated location in the
entranceway of the MAC Center after the instructor signs them.
MAC may use the results of the student tests and other activities in connection with
any studies, articles, papers, books, presentations and/or other advertising MAC
deems appropriate.
Any invoices issued subsequent to the date of this Agreement that are not paid
within thirty (30) days of the date of said invoice shall be charged interest at
the rate of 2% per month. Any returned check shall result in a charge of $30.00.
This fee is in addition to all other sums due and owing. Reasonable collection
costs and attorney’s fees incurred in the collection of any monies due and owing
to MAC shall be the responsibility of the parent(s) and student if the student is
over 18 years of age at the time of entering into this Agreement. This responsibility
shall be joint and several.
No student may begin classes at MAC without the student and parent(s) having
signed and submitted this contract to MAC Testing & Consulting, Inc. on or
before the first scheduled session. There shall be no exceptions.
